What if the door has suddenly become very heavy?

A sudden increase in weight often points to trouble in the lifting system, especially around the springs. It is best not to keep forcing the door. Tell us how the weight has changed, whether the door still moves at all and if you heard any sharp noise when the problem started, as those details help us focus the visit.

Why do you need access to the tracks and hardware?

Sticking panels, uneven travel and lift-system faults need to be inspected where they happen. Clear access to the tracks, spring area and other hardware helps us see what is catching, straining or sitting out of line. That gives a much firmer basis for repair than trying to judge the problem from one surface symptom alone.
